Trailer balls come in different diameters and varying shank
sizes, depending upon their rated capacity. Generally, the larger
the ball diameter and shank size, the higher the capacity. The
most common sizes are 1-7/8 inch and 2 inch. Trailer balls with
1-7/8 inch diameter are rated for Class I towing. Trailer balls
with 2 inch diameter are rated for Class II towing. Class III
trailer balls have either 2 inch or 2-5/6 inch diameters.
If you have a Class I, II, or III hitch, you'll probably use
a 1-7/8 inch or 2 inch trailer ball, depending upon the coupler
into which the ball fits. You must also match the shank size
of the trailer ball to the ball mount. Shank size is either 3/4
inch, 1 inch, or 1-1/4 inch. Choose your trailer ball accordingly. |

Valley offers a versatile ball that saves you time and money
in the long run.
Our newest trailer ball design, called Adapt Hitch Ball is
the most versatile you can own. Imagine changing ball sizes without
removing and torquing down a new ball. That's exactly what our
unique, patented Adapt Hitch Ball does. When you have multiple
trailers and different coupler sizes you can easily change from
a 1-7/8" to a 2" ball by simply releasing a fastener
and using a different-size trailer ball on the same shaft. An
Adapt Hitch Ball allows you to change ball sizes without removing
the shaft, saving time and money. It lets you replace a worn
ball easily and quickly, at much lower cost. It is so easy to
use, you'll never want to remove a trailer ball again. Just easily
remove the Adapt Hitch Ball head and install a different sized
ball in seconds. A simple screwdriver is all you need. |

All receiver-style trailer hitches require a ball mount to attach
the trailer to the hitch.
Ball mounts insert into the receiver tube of a hitch and provide
a mounting platform for the trailer ball. The shank size of the
trailer ball must match the hole in the ball mount. Ball mounts
come with either 3/4 inch, 1 inch, or 1-1/4 inch diameter holes
depending upon rated capacity.

Valley Ball mounts not only provide an attachment point, they
help level out the trailer. Valley engineers have created a full
line of weight-rated ball mounts with the best compromise of
rise/drop measurements to maximize ground clearance and level
loads. Ball mounts are made to provide either a rise or a drop.
The flat "tongue" area of the ball mount is offset
from the centerline of the receiver tube. If you insert the ball
mount with the tongue down, you get a drop. Inserting it with
the tongue up gives you a rise relative to the centerline of
the receiver tube. You want your trailer to be level with the
car or truck when towing. In fact, we build them all to fit a
combination of trailer and tow vehicle heights. We recommend
you find the actual heights of your existing trailer and tow
vehicle. Most Valley Class III and IV Ball Mounts can be reversed
(put into a receiver, opposite side up) so that the trailer ball
is raised or lowered. |

Valley quick latching couplers fit 'A' frame as well as straight
tongue trailers.
The extra-large Quick-Lock handle and trigger release gives
quick, easy one-handed hook ups. Our unique ball clamp assembly
can be adjusted without the need for wrenches. The trigger action
release allows fast lock/unlock of ball clamp. Valley couplers
come in a variety of capacities and the two most common trailer
tongue styles. In addition we keep an inventory of repair kits
so that in the long run, you can save money when parts require
replacement. Valley offers repair kits for Valley and Dutton-Lainson
brands. If you ever need a replacement part see page 42 of our
catalog or your Valley dealer. |
